The Homecoming
by
Ivar Kalleberg

Hoof and mouth disease has ravaged
Milking cows have passed away
Flocks of sheep who were infected
Lost their lives here yesterday
On this little cozy farmstead
Seven miles from Santa Fe
Mommy's heart is filled with sorrow
'Cause their only son is gay
Poor old dad is sad and lonely
Not too happy with his fate
He is longing for a grandchild
Will his son not find a mate ?
Suddenly the peace is broken
One can hear an unknown sound
Could it be their wayward first born
Who at last is homeward bound ?
Could it be some evil forces
Who will burn all churches down ?
Or some hoodlums selling moonshine
On their way to nearest town ?
Yes the young man is returning
With a very pregnant wife
He has parted from his old ways
And is starting a new life
Mom and dad are very happy
God has changed their precious son  -  Hallelujah !
He will walk the strait and narrow
All his  gay desires are gone

If you travel to the South Pole
Or where ever you may roam
Don't forget your mom and daddy
Or your childhood's precious home
Ivar Kalleberg
